'''Ninsexual''' is the exclusive [[attraction]] to those who are [[neutral]], [[Non-Binary|non-binary]], or [[null]] in nature (NIN) in their [[gender]] and/or their [[presentation]]. This attraction includes individuals who are non-binary, [[abinary]], [[binaryn't]], [[neutrois]], [[agender]], [[androgyne]], and anyone else whose gender or gender presentation is neutral or [[androgynous]].
Some ninsexual individuals may be attracted to [[feminine]] or [[masculine]]-[[aligned]] non-binary individuals, but it depends on the individual. Similarly some ninsexual individuals could be attracted to [[binary]] men or women who present androgynously or neutrally. The exact limits of what is "neutral/non-binary in nature" can be decided by the user. The term was made with non-binary individuals in mind but binary individuals can use it.
Its masculine counterpart is [[minsexual]], its feminine counterpart is [[finsexual]] and its -[[romantic]] counterpart is [[ninromantic]].
==History==
[[File:Ninsexual Symbol.png|thumb|114x114px|Ninsexual Symbol]]
Ninsexual was coined on July, 2014 by Tumblr user pleurocarpous via pride-flags-for us (PFFU).<ref>https://web.archive.org/web/20150324190159/pride-flags-for-us.tumblr.com/tagged/androsexual</ref><ref>https://www.deviantart.com/pride-flags/art/Nin-1-555820609</ref> The flag was created on August 23, 2015 by Mod Raleigh (pastelmemer) and Tumblr user mutezeppeli. It has no confirmed meaning.<ref>http://web.archive.org/web/20220925212609/https://mayome.tumblr.com/post/122207931114/pride-flags-for-us-fin-min-and-nin-flags</ref>
